技术文摘
html的全局属性都有哪些
html的全局属性都有哪些
在HTML中,全局属性是可以应用于所有HTML元素的属性,它们为开发者提供了一种统一的方式来操作和控制网页元素的各种行为和特性。下面让我们来详细了解一下常见的HTML全局属性。
class属性:用于为元素指定一个或多个类名。通过类名,我们可以使用CSS样式表来对具有相同类名的元素进行统一的样式设置。例如,我们可以创建一个名为“highlight”的类,然后将其应用到多个需要突出显示的元素上,通过CSS来定义“highlight”类的样式。
id属性:它为元素指定一个唯一的标识符。在一个HTML文档中,每个id值都应该是唯一的。id属性常用于JavaScript操作,通过获取元素的id,我们可以对特定的元素进行动态的操作,如修改内容、改变样式等。
style属性:允许我们直接在HTML元素中定义内联样式。虽然通常推荐将样式定义在外部的CSS文件中以实现代码的分离和维护性,但在某些特定情况下,使用style属性可以方便地为单个元素设置独特的样式。
title属性:当鼠标悬停在元素上时,会显示该属性指定的文本内容。它通常用于提供关于元素的额外信息或提示,帮助用户更好地理解元素的作用。
*data-属性:这是一类自定义数据属性,用于存储与元素相关的自定义数据。开发者可以根据自己的需求定义任意的data-*属性,然后通过JavaScript来访问和操作这些数据。
hidden属性:用于隐藏元素。当元素设置了hidden属性时,它将不会在页面上显示,但仍然存在于DOM树中,可以通过JavaScript来控制其显示和隐藏。
除了上述常见的全局属性外,还有一些其他的全局属性,如accesskey、contenteditable等。了解和掌握这些全局属性,能够帮助我们更高效地开发和优化网页,实现丰富多样的交互效果和用户体验。
- 创建新 MySQL 用户时如何为密码设置特殊字符
- MySQL SSL 连接备份与恢复策略
- 初入职场者学习 MySQL 数据库技术的重要性
- 创建与选择 MySQL 数据库
- Python 访问 MongoDB 集合的方法
- pip 安装 Python MySQLdb 模块的方法
- 技术同学必知:如何合理用 MySQL 索引优化数据库性能的设计规约
- 在 MySQL 语句中怎样同时使用内置命令 (G & g) 与分号 (;)
- 解析 MySQL 中查询优化器的工作原理
- MySQL 中相当于 SQL Server 函数 SCOPE_IDENTITY() 的是什么
- MySQL数据库故障和错误如何快速恢复
- 高并发场景下MySQL主从复制作为集群技术的性能优势剖析
- MySQL SSL 连接性能剖析及优化策略
- MySQL备份和还原技术助力数据安全保护方法
- 利用自定义函数验证 MySQL 日期